rp4440 crash when connect lan to core I/O
I have two rp4440, both are having same problems, when I connect lan cable to the core I/O ports, the servers crash and creating a dump, but this happens intermitently. I already has the crash dump analyzed but nothing realy helpful.
Does anyone has experienced same problems?

Re: rp4440 crash when connect lan to core I/O
Have u installed the patch (PHNE_29947) just go thru the description of the patch,
there it says that it solvs the problem of system panic during card initialization.
There is superseded patch also available for this PHNE_31153.

Re: rp4440 crash when connect lan to core I/O
As my experienced, Pull out the LAN Card and reinsert it to server.
In my case it was connect failure.
And other doubtful thing is miss SCSI cable connection.
rp4440 has two SCSI Port(A,B).
You have to connect SCSI Port A. To use Port B the system cause reboot or hang.
